(Newswire.net — November 27, 2019) Orlando, FL — More and more scientists are carrying out studies to learn more about how to protect and improve brain health.

According to experts, physical activity is one of the most important ways to help the brain. As a matter of fact in some studies, it has been found physical activity is associated with brain health and cognitive function.

These studies have shown that individuals who exercise tend to have better thinking and memory skills as well as greater brain volume. They have even been found to have a decreased risk of dementia.

A recent study was published in the Neurology journal.

In this research, it has been found that older people achieved cognitive test scores that put them at the equivalent of 10 years younger. It is worth mentioning that the subjects vigorously exercised.

It has long been recommended by experts to exercise for overall health protection and improvement. It aids in generating new neurons in the hippocampus, which is the brain area of learning and memory.

The hippocampus also tends to lose volume with age or the presence of Alzheimer’s disease and depression.
